Ingredients

  • 2 cups cherry tomatoes halved
  • 3 tablespoons olive oil
  • 3 cloves garlic sliced
  • ¼ teaspoon sea salt
  • 1 tablespoon oregano fresh
  • ounces mozzarella or burrata
  • 2 tablespoons basil fresh, sliced
  •  cup balsamic glaze
  • crostini or sliced veggies for dipping or serving

Instructions

  • Preheat oven to 350°F.
  • In a small baking dish combine tomatoes, olive oil, garlic and oregano. Roast 25 minutes.
  • In a small serving dish or platter, place mozzarella in the middle. Surround with tomato confit and garnish with basil and balsamic glaze.
  • MAKE IT AHEAD

    1. Roast the tomatoes, garlic, olive oil, salt, and oregano up to 2 weeks before using. Store in airtight container in the refrigerator. Warm before serving.
    2. Make the crostini up to 1 week before using. Store at room temperature in bag or airtight container.

    HOW TO STORE

    • At Room Temperature – Leave at room temperature while serving. Place in fridge after 2 hours.
    • Refrigerate – Fresh mozzarella and burrata will last 5 days in the fridge after opening. Store in airtight container.Serve with crostini.
